Fountain interior replacement
 
I contacted a Fountain dealer to get a replacement skin (white) for the rear bench seat on my 1998 38 Fever. The dealer told me that Fountain said they no longer have the same material, and could not supply a replacment.

I think this is unnacceptable. :blaster: There must be thousand of older Fountains around the need to replace parts of their interior.

Any idea who might have this matching material????

I had a repair done on my 1993 bench seat done locally. I brought the whole rear seat to him. He matched the material and french stiched to perfection. Try a good auto upholster place.

Call Grand Prix marine - Fountain dealer- I ordered one for my 93 Fountain from them. They will want your VIN#. Fit perfectly. Check their website at
fountaindirect.com

Check with Pier57. Their upholstery guy has a lot of the factory leftover material on-hand.
